Output 95376600de0563c07a65a582355719ab7c316448744ad4eef02d00d07362e7f4:0

value
209536
script pubkey
OP_0 OP_PUSHBYTES_20 ddbfd1c5bdec0a0836224a68554d18d1e9e9958b
address
bc1qmklar3daas9qsd3zff592ngc6857n9vt8gwngw
transaction
95376600de0563c07a65a582355719ab7c316448744ad4eef02d00d07362e7f4